Chuncheonok in Gasan has been a famous restaurant for ages. I’d been meaning to go for a long time, and this time I finally made it.
The kimchi that comes out when you order bossam
Tasty, as you’d expect from a bossam institution. There are a few oysters in it, it’s on the sweet side, and it’s nicely ripened.
Bossam
We ordered the medium, and the quality is impressive.
After enjoying that, we ordered haejangguk and makguksu to finish the meal.
The haejangguk came out really generous.
Perfect to go with soju…
Makguksu
The makguksu was fine, nothing special. The buckwheat content seemed a bit low, though…
We ate and drank this well and it came to under 30,000 won a head. A few years ago it would have been around 20,000 won, but I’m still satisfied. I wonder how long prices in Korea will keep climbing…
